Our Belief...

This congregation of Christians bears no name but that given in the Bible, and practices no ordinances except those given in the New Testament -- baptism of believers by immersion and observance of the Lord's Supper on the first day of each week. We seek to reach the souls of sinful people through following as closely as possible the precepts of New Testament Christianity as taught by Jesus Christ and His Apostles. In our efforts to restore the Church to its original form and purposes, we use no guide but the New Testament and no authority but Jesus Christ.

Our History...

The congregation began meeting in the Spring of 1971, first in homes, then in the community room at Holly Hill Mall. The Church property at the corner of Trails Two and Four was purchased in early 1972 with the first full time preacher being called that year. The first Deacons were ordained in December of 1974 and the first Elders in June of 1985.

Our Purpose...

Although we are an independent congregation with no control beyond the local congregation, we cooperate with and fellowship with over 5000 other congregations in similar belief. This cooperative effort enables us to claim over 1300 missionaries, serving full time in 45 different countries. We strive to bring the Good News to every person, that by believing in Jesus Christ, through repentance and baptism, we can have our sins forgiven; and through a life of faithful obedience find an eternal home with our Lord and Savior.
